Where Should I go: Saint-Etienne or Lugo?

Saint-Etienne

Saint-Etienne (Saint Stephen), a city southwest of Lyon, is drawing on its Industrial Revolution origins and its history of arms, bicycle, textile and ribbon production, to reinvent itself as design city. And the change is noticeable. After almost 30 years of decline, the city is now looking optimistically towards the future. Its center and suburbs are smartening up at a rapid pace. There are plenty of good surprises, including two great museums and a great eating scene.

Lugo

Located in northwestern Spain, Lugo is a city of the Galicia region best known for its old city, completely surrounded by Roman walls. Within these walls are some of Lugo's most impressive sights including a striking city hall, elaborate cathedral, and many beautiful city squares and plazas. The city is also known for its festivals and is the capital of a province of the same name.

Which place is cheaper, Lugo or Saint-Etienne?

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ations.

The average daily cost (per person) in Saint-Etienne is €108, while the average daily cost in Lugo is €98.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ination. When is the best time to visit Saint-Etienne or Lugo?

Both places have a temperate climate with four distinct seasons. As both cities are in the northern hemisphere, summer is in July and winter is in January.

Should I visit Saint-Etienne or Lugo in the Summer?

The summer brings many poeple to Saint-Etienne as well as Lugo. Many visitors come to Saint-Etienne in the summer for the hiking and the family-friendly experiences.

Saint-Etienne is a little warmer than Lugo in the summer. The daily temperature in Saint-Etienne averages around 22°C (71°F) in July, and Lugo fluctuates around 19°C (66°F).

The sun comes out a lot this time of the year in Lugo. People are often attracted to the plentiful sunshine in Saint-Etienne this time of the year. In the summer, Saint-Etienne often gets more sunshine than Lugo. Saint-Etienne gets 285 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Lugo receives 248 hours of full sun.

Saint-Etienne usually gets more rain in July than Lugo. Saint-Etienne gets 61 mm (2.4 in) of rain, while Lugo receives 25 mm (1 in) of rain this time of the year.

Should I visit Saint-Etienne or Lugo in the Autumn?

Both Lugo and Saint-Etienne are popular destinations to visit in the autumn with plenty of activities. Most visitors come to Saint-Etienne for the hiking trails, the shopping scene, and the natural beauty of the area during these months.

In the autumn, Saint-Etienne is cooler than Lugo. Typically, the autumn temperatures in Saint-Etienne in October average around 14°C (56°F), and Lugo averages at about 16°C (61°F).

Saint-Etienne usually receives less sunshine than Lugo during autumn. Saint-Etienne gets 127 hours of sunny skies, while Lugo receives 155 hours of full sun in the autumn.

It rains a lot this time of the year in Lugo. In October, Saint-Etienne usually receives less rain than Lugo. Saint-Etienne gets 78 mm (3.1 in) of rain, while Lugo receives 104 mm (4.1 in) of rain each month for the autumn.

Should I visit Saint-Etienne or Lugo in the Winter?

Both Lugo and Saint-Etienne during the winter are popular places to visit. The winter months attract visitors to Saint-Etienne because of the museums, the shopping scene, and the cuisine.

The weather in Saint-Etienne can be very cold. In January, Saint-Etienne is generally much colder than Lugo. Daily temperatures in Saint-Etienne average around 4°C (39°F), and Lugo fluctuates around 11°C (51°F).

In the winter, Saint-Etienne often gets less sunshine than Lugo. Saint-Etienne gets 62 hours of sunny skies this time of year, while Lugo receives 103 hours of full sun.

Lugo gets a good bit of rain this time of year. Saint-Etienne usually gets less rain in January than Lugo. Saint-Etienne gets 55 mm (2.1 in) of rain, while Lugo receives 131 mm (5.2 in) of rain this time of the year.

Should I visit Saint-Etienne or Lugo in the Spring?

The spring attracts plenty of travelers to both Saint-Etienne and Lugo. The natural beauty are the main draw to Saint-Etienne this time of year.

Saint-Etienne is around the same temperature as Lugo in the spring. The daily temperature in Saint-Etienne averages around 11°C (53°F) in April, and Lugo fluctuates around 13°C (55°F).

Saint-Etienne usually receives around the same amount of sunshine as Lugo during spring. Saint-Etienne gets 174 hours of sunny skies, while Lugo receives 167 hours of full sun in the spring.

In April, Saint-Etienne usually receives less rain than Lugo. Saint-Etienne gets 65 mm (2.6 in) of rain, while Lugo receives 83 mm (3.3 in) of rain each month for the spring.

Typical Weather for Lugo and Saint-Etienne

Saint-Etienne Lugo
Temp (°C) Rain (mm) Temp (°C) Rain (mm)
Jan 4°C (39°F) 55 mm (2.1 in) 11°C (51°F) 131 mm (5.2 in)
Feb 6°C (42°F) 54 mm (2.1 in) 11°C (52°F) 104 mm (4.1 in)
Mar 8°C (47°F) 62 mm (2.4 in) 12°C (53°F) 86 mm (3.4 in)
Apr 11°C (53°F) 65 mm (2.6 in) 13°C (55°F) 83 mm (3.3 in)
May 15°C (60°F) 85 mm (3.4 in) 15°C (58°F) 78 mm (3.1 in)
Jun 19°C (66°F) 75 mm (3 in) 17°C (62°F) 49 mm (1.9 in)
Jul 22°C (71°F) 61 mm (2.4 in) 19°C (66°F) 25 mm (1 in)
Aug 21°C (70°F) 75 mm (3 in) 19°C (67°F) 29 mm (1.1 in)
Sep 18°C (65°F) 75 mm (3 in) 19°C (65°F) 62 mm (2.4 in)
Oct 14°C (56°F) 78 mm (3.1 in) 16°C (61°F) 104 mm (4.1 in)
Nov 8°C (46°F) 70 mm (2.8 in) 13°C (55°F) 116 mm (4.6 in)
Dec 4°C (40°F) 57 mm (2.3 in) 11°C (52°F) 128 mm (5 in)
